OCFS2 1.4.8 is not released yet. Yes, some rpms have been uploaded. But it is still a work-in-progress. We will send out an announcement once all that is completed. Hopefully sometime this week. OCFS2 1.6 is not a separate package but is part of the Unbreakable Enterprise Kernel (UEK) which is 2.6.32 based.
